About Tax Lawyers / Advocate

A Tax Lawyers / Advocate advises and represents clients on tax law—commonly Income Tax, GST, and related proceedings—covering both compliance support (when legal interpretation is needed) and disputes (when litigation or departmental proceedings begin).

In practice, a tax advocate may help with:

  • Replying to Income Tax notices (assessment, reassessment, scrutiny)
  • Drafting and arguing appeals before CIT(A), ITAT, and higher courts (where applicable)
  • GST disputes (show cause notices, demand orders, input tax credit disputes, classification issues)
  • Penalty, prosecution risk mitigation, compounding-related legal strategy (where permitted/appropriate)
  • Search/seizure-related legal support (where applicable)
  • High-stakes advisory on tax positions, documentation, and risk

Average cost in Surat (₹)

Tax legal fees in Surat vary / depend on complexity, urgency, years of experience, and the forum (departmental stage vs tribunal/court). As a broad market range:

  • Initial consultation: often ₹1,000 to ₹5,000 (varies)
  • Notice reply drafting: often ₹5,000 to ₹25,000+ (varies)
  • Appeal drafting/representation: often ₹20,000 to ₹1,00,000+ (varies)
  • High-stakes litigation: can be significantly higher (Not publicly stated; varies by matter and forum)

Licensing / credentials in India (important)

In India, an “Advocate” is a legal professional enrolled with a State Bar Council and regulated under the Bar Council of India framework. For court appearances and legal representation as an advocate, Bar enrollment is essential.

Also note:

  • In tax proceedings, representation rules can differ by forum (for example, “authorized representative” rules may apply in some income tax proceedings). The exact eligibility depends on the relevant law and forum.

Cost of Hiring a Tax Lawyers / Advocate in Surat

In Surat, the total cost of hiring a tax advocate generally depends on the stage (notice vs appeal), the complexity (facts + law), and the urgency. While fees are not standardized, these broad ranges are commonly discussed in the market (your quote may differ):

  • Consultation / case review: ₹1,000 to ₹5,000 (often)
  • Basic notice reply drafting: ₹5,000 to ₹25,000+ (often)
  • Assessment support + representation: ₹15,000 to ₹75,000+ (varies)
  • Appeals (drafting + representation): ₹20,000 to ₹1,00,000+ (varies)
  • Complex litigation: can exceed ₹1,00,000 depending on forum and stakes (varies / depends)

Emergency pricing (if applicable)

Urgent work—same-day drafting, last-date filing, or immediate hearing preparation—may attract an expedited fee. Whether an advocate offers emergency handling is not publicly stated in many cases; you’ll need to confirm directly.

What affects cost (most common factors)

  • Complexity of facts and volume of documents (invoices, ledgers, contracts)
  • Forum/stage (notice, assessment, appeal, tribunal/court)
  • Amount involved and risk (demand size, penalty/prosecution exposure)
  • Turnaround time and urgency
  • Number of hearings and adjournments
  • Whether the scope includes only drafting or also appearances and follow-ups

How can I verify a Tax Lawyers / Advocate’s credentials in Surat?

Ask for Bar Council enrollment details, check the advocate’s name and enrollment information through official Bar Council channels (process varies), and request a written engagement letter outlining scope and fees.

What documents should I carry to a tax lawyer in Surat?

Carry the notice/order, PAN/GSTIN details, previous replies (if any), computation/returns, relevant invoices/contracts, and a brief timeline of events. For GST matters, include GSTRs, reconciliations, and ITC workings if available.
